Summary: A single being can play god only as long as their mentality can sustain the strain.
I
Doumeki effortlessly mapped his path to the secluded area that he had visited frequently in the past year. Brushing a vine of crawling ivy he pushed past the creaking gate, barely sparing a glance at the garden that seemed as though it would bloom for eternity. He kept his determined stride as he followed the winding route, beaten into the ground by his own feet, until he reached the solitary Sakura tree that bloomed in the middle, its thick trunk supporting its grasping branches as they futilely attempted to grasp the sky. Cradled in the place where the wood split, eyes closed and absolutely relaxed, supported at Doumeki's eye level. He gently brushed aside a lock of black hair, fingertips barely skimming against the pale skin.
"Watanuki." It was whispered, nearly inaudible, and witnessed only by the plant life around them. The man remained still, vines seeming to melt into his skin, cementing him and trapping him in the same sleep that had engulfed him for the past year.
"Doumeki-kun." He turned at the call, meeting the dark red eyes of the woman responsible, his own narrowing into the same dangerous glare that graced his face every time they met. "Fancy seeing you here."
"Yuuko," he murmured, tone low and a frown on his lips. He could hear the teasing nature of her voice, though there was the seriousness that never seemed to really leave, an undercurrent in her statement. "How is it?"
She smiled slowly, tilting her head back, long black hair slipping down her back, half done in an elaborate coif. "A little more pushing and he may be ready to wake."
Doumeki, his hand still lingering on Watanuki's cheek, brushed his fingers down to rest on the thin shoulder, resting their foreheads together as the constant ache he had been feeling made itself known, harsher than usual and accompanied by the crushing hope that refused to leave as well.
"How much?" He demanded, without sounding like he was, trying to force his body to relax like Watanuki's and not wonder, for the umpteenth time, just what situations he was caught in, what he was orchestrating, and what he was forced to suffer through, day after day. The weight of every alternate world crushing his shoulders.
"Just enough," Yuuko murmured, disappearing behind the tree and exiting the botany completely, leaving him alone with his thoughts and the one they revolved around.
Doumeki stayed there until the sun began to set, dying the sky pastel pinks, reds, oranges, and purples. His mood, while sullen from the scenario's and situations he imagined (for lack of anything better to do), relaxed considerably and he allowed himself to lean closer to Watanuki's body, arms engulfing the thin form and holding him as gently as the tracheophyte embracing him. When he spoke it was in whispers, unable to bring himself to break the peace surrounding them, pleading Watanuki quietly to return to their own world and leave the others to their own devices.
It was night when he pulled back, fatigue pulling at his body and mind, the mental exhaustion threatening to overtake him faster than the physical. He brushed a tender kiss across the still lips, speaking softly against them.
"I love you."
Perhaps tomorrow Watanuki would wake up, on the anniversary of his quietus.
